Midwifery Advisory Committee - Call for Participation July 2022

The Better Outcomes Registry & Network (BORN) Ontario is seeking members for its' Midwifery Advisory Committee (MAC). MAC is a critical table that provides strategic advice to BORN on the collection and use of BORN data generated by midwives across the province. We value the expertise and perspectives of midwives and midwifery stakeholders and look forward to improving and facilitating care for Ontario’s pregnant/birthing individuals and newborns together. 

MAC is an agile group of about 15 members that reflect diverse identities, communities, geographic regions, models of midwifery care, areas of expertise and years of practice.

Committee members include registered midwives from midwifery practice groups (MPGs), expanded midwifery care models (EMCMs), Indigenous midwives (registered midwives, and non-registered Indigenous Midwives), Association of Ontario Midwives (AOM) representatives, Midwifery Education Program (MEP) faculty and researchers, Birth Centre representatives, midwifery students (MEP and Indigenous Midwifery), BORN staff and an Ontario Midwifery Program (OMP) ex-officio representative.

Members meet once a year through teleconference, with potential ad-hoc meetings called by the MAC Co-Chairs. MAC has established the following four sub-committees to fulfill its’ mandate and responsibilities:

  • BIS Data & Reports
  • IMP/EMCM
  • Midwifery Data & Research Request
  • Special Projects (MIS Rebuild).

Sub-committees may meet a few times a year (or communicate via email) depending on tasks and workload.

To learn more about MAC’s mandate and responsibilities, please see the MAC terms of reference.

Initial appointments for new MAC members will be made for a one year term. Previous MAC members may be appointed for up to a 3 year term, with potential for renewal.
